Is Co-op Free From Sea Salt & Black Pepper Crackers 175g Vegan?

Description
Crisp, thin crackers offer a clean salt-and-pepper seasoning with a light, crunchy texture suited to scooping and topping. Common uses include pairing with cheeses, dips, pâtés or as an everyday snack. Customers praise crispness and versatility, noting occasional uneven seasoning and some breakage in transit and mild pepper presence reported.

Ingredients
Maize Starch, Tapioca Starch, Soya Bran, Palm Oil, Invert Sugar, Sea Salt, Cracked Black Pepper, Emulsifier (Diacetyl Tartaric Acid Esters Of Mono And Diglycerides), Colour (Beta-carotene)
What is a Vegan diet?
A vegan diet excludes all animal-derived foods, including meat, poultry, fish, dairy, eggs, and honey. It focuses on plant-based sources such as fruits, vegetables, gr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ds. Many people choose veganism for ethical, environmental, or health reasons. When well-planned, it provides sufficient protein, fiber, and antioxidants, though supplementation or fortified foods may be needed for nutrients like vitamin B12, iron, and omega-3 fatty acids. Vegan diets are associated with lower risks of heart disease and improved digestion but require mindfulness to ensure balanced and complete nutrition.
